HB24-1216 Summary: Supporting Justice-Engaged Students in Education Act

  • Establishes a "Justice-Engaged Students in Education Act" creating comprehensive educational rights for students involved in the criminal justice system, including those in adjudication, probation, detention, diversion, or community supervision.

  • Requires local education providers to designate a point-of-contact person, promptly enroll/re-enroll justice-engaged students within 10 business days, provide graduation planning, and ensure privacy during law enforcement interactions at schools.

  • Mandates the Department of Education develop guidance by August 1, 2026, and establish a statewide hotline by September 1, 2026, to provide referrals for legal advice, school options, and wraparound services.

  • Requires an interagency working group (Education, Human Services, Youth Services, Judicial Department) to recommend data-sharing agreements, identification criteria for justice-engaged students, and credit transfer processes for youth in state custody, with recommendations due December 1, 2024.

  • Appropriates $82,883 for the 2024-25 fiscal year to the Department of Education for student supports and encourages courts to consider students' educational progress when making detention and sentencing decisions.
